Small pedestrian pathways can use either bollard fixtures or overhead fixtures and are usually between 15 and 25 Watts or 1400 and 2600 Lumens and are installed low. Higher lighting requirements of highways and parking lots start around 25 Watts / 2600 Lumens and go up to 70 Watts / 6500 Lumens.
As an example, a 60W incandescent light bulb may produce around 900 lumens, giving it a luminous effacy of 900/60 = 15 lm/W. What wattage light bulb do I need?
If you want to carry out a conversion from lumens to watts, you can use the following formula: What is the (lm/W) figure? lm/W stands for lumens per watt and is a unit measuring luminous efficacy and energy efficiency - how much visible light is produced for a given amount of electricity.
